Output 507e24cebd84ec6a615666f9bec94d5b703e5d6fad8efcfb494f692805567d0e:0

value
539002
script pubkey
OP_0 OP_PUSHBYTES_20 df11a46b730d6cb9ff5c8ee07736401e8aaf84d7
address
bc1qmug6g6mnp4ktnl6u3ms8wdjqr692lpxh4thrpw
transaction
507e24cebd84ec6a615666f9bec94d5b703e5d6fad8efcfb494f692805567d0e
spent
true